A Particle Swarm Optimization Based ANN Predictive Model for Statistical Detection of COVID-19,has COVID-19 or not. The performance of the model is evaluated based on recall, accuracy, precision, and AUC parameters. Different hyperparameter tunings were made and the results were compared. This model will help the healthcare workers in tackling the pandemic when limited resources are present.
